Financial Profile and Business Evolution
Forbes tracks celebrity net worth by combining music earnings, business income, and investment returns while adjusting for debt and legal obligations. Kanye West's profile illustrates how creative output intersects with corporate strategy and risk.
Transition from Yeezy’s peak to revised agreements reshaped the structure of his revenue, affecting liquidity and long-term valuation. Legal resolutions in 2023 and 2024 also altered the financial baseline used by reporting outlets.
Music Catalog and Streaming Economics
Ownership stakes in his recordings and publishing form a core component of Kanye West net worth forbes 2025 analysis. Streaming platforms generate ongoing royalties, but advances and production costs influence net outcomes.
Strategic licensing to films, ads, and platforms can amplify value, while exclusive deals may temporarily limit access. Valuation methods emphasize sustainable cash flow rather than peak historical revenue.
Yeezy Brand Trajectory and Licensing Strategy
The Yeezy line once drove rapid growth, yet supply chain constraints and shifting retail dynamics prompted recalibration. Licensing partnerships and direct sales models affected both profitability and brand positioning.
By 2025, revised agreements aim to balance manufacturer commitments with margin protection. The evolution of sneaker and apparel segments remains central to long-term financial expectations.

How does Forbes determine Kanye West’s net worth in 2025?
Forbes combines audited music royalties, business income, estimated asset values, and known liabilities, then applies valuation methods that reflect ongoing revenue potential and risk factors.
What role does his music catalog play in the 2025 estimate?
Ownership of recordings and publishing rights generates recurring streaming and licensing revenue, serving as a foundational asset that supports higher net worth estimates when monetized effectively.
Why did the reported net worth decline from 2024 to 2025?
Reduced Yeezy revenue, legal settlements, changes in licensing structures, and adjustments to asset valuations collectively lowered the reported figure compared with previous peaks.
